GREATER EASTERHOUSE PARTNERSHIP, THE was officially incorporated on 28 March 1985 and is registered under company number SC092469. Incorporation establishes the company as a legal entity registered at Companies House, allowing it to trade, enter contracts, and operate under UK company law.
Private Ltd By Guarantee w/o Share Cap. This classification indicates the legal structure of the company, which determines the way it is governed, its liability, and regulatory obligations. For example, a private limited company (Ltd) limits the personal liability of its shareholders.
GREATER EASTERHOUSE PARTNERSHIP, THE's current status is NonActive. The company status indicates whether it is actively trading, dormant, or has been dissolved.
